What the heck is a biome? Well, it's a complex habitat
(living community) with distinctive plant and animal
species maintained under the climatic conditions of the
region. Science Around The World takes a look at biomes all
around our planet, from forests and grasslands to deserts and
tundras. Dig even deeper to discover the differences between hot
and cold deserts, highland and lowland tundras. Explore fun facts
and experiments about tropical, deciduous, and coniferous forests
as well as temperate and tropical grasslands. This amazing book
leads kids through each different biome with its own unique plant
life, animal life, and climate.
The inexpensive experiments, activities, and facts in this
book help explain how the different biomes work and show the
importance biomes play in keeping life on Earth so fascinatingly
diverse. Learn how the food chain works, why animals hibernate,
and how the tilt of the Earth's axis affects weather and seasons in
different parts of the world? What makes a species endangered and
what leads to extinction? How does a camel get by with so little
water and how do animals adapt and evolve to become nocturnal?
So many questions and activities will keep kids busy and
entertained for hours and hours, and they'll be excited to
share their new knowledge with you! Paperback, 116 pages
